Position Summary

  • The Continuous Improvement person is responsible for the planning and execution of site improvement projects (Lean & Six-Sigma) to fulfill the strategic objectives of the business.
  • This leader will support the site by leading the Business Unit’s continuous improvement through the planning and implementation of Lean manufacturing and Six Sigma methodologies.
  • Partners with site & group leadership to lead the transformation to a culture of operational excellence, environmental, health, & safety, and continuous improvement.
  • Delivers practical, hands-on training to associates on Lean manufacturing tools to eliminate waste in all administrative, manufacturing and support functions.
  • Measures and reports progress for group level activities on an on-going basis.

Principal Activities



  • Plans, manages, and directs the overall continuous improvement program and activities of the company.
  • Lead the CIRCOR Operating System (COS) implementation at site and achieve the Highest level of Excellence
  • Develop Problem solving culture across the organization
  • Create Hoshin Kanri strategic planning tool for the company wide objectives
  • Coordinates the deployment of Lean and Six Sigma methods for value creation and waste elimination
  • Analyze the gaps in achieving the goals and coach the team members in bridging the shortfall
  • Advises, coaches, mentors cross-functional teams and other personnel in the fundamental value creation and waste removal tools
  • Provide for team and individual training in support of continuous improvement objectives and the execution of chartered projects.
  • Manage budget, cost, schedule and rate of return for continuous improvement activities within the division.
  • Communicate clearly (written and oral) with customers, people and partners.
  • Participates in preparation of Business case proposals as required.
  • Support, communicate, reinforce and defend the mission, values and culture of the organization.

Requirements

CANDIDATE REQUIREMENTS

Knowledge Skills & Abilities

  • Strong leadership ability and presence while working in a team matrix organization
  • Positive and upbeat personality focused on driving forward even in the face of challenges
  • High ethical standards. Models and supports organization’s goals and values; adapts to changing conditions; demonstrates persistence and overcomes obstacles
  • Excellent communication skills to lead and support empowered employees within a matrix structure
  • Strong project and budget management skills to implement business unit plans and monitor performance to plan. Ability to prioritize, balance, and manage multiple efforts with strong results/goal orientation
  • Strong analytical skills and solution-driven thinking. Able to use large amounts of data to make strategic decisions. Passion for data, analysis, trends, reporting and technology. Presents numerical data effectively
  • Demonstrated lean manufacturing and improvement strategy development and implementation
  • Ability to communicate effectively across mediums, audiences, and situations. Includes internal and external audiences, and higher and lower company positions. Includes training and instruction
  • Expert knowledge of Excel, and strong knowledge of Word, Power Point, Project, and other applicable tools
  • EH&S experience, preferably at a factory business, with knowledge of regulatory requirements.
  • Experience in conducting audits and implementation of EH&S managements systems

Education & Experience

  • Graduate degree in Engineering / Technology preferably Mechanical. Lean / Six Sigma Black-belt preferred with demonstrated project success
  • 15+ years of progressive materials, manufacturing and operations team leadership experience. Must have successfully led multiple Kaizen events within a manufacturing environment.
  • Good understanding of financial measurements and goals
